Sumanth Pasupuleti commented on CASSANDRA-15013: ------------------------------------------------ [~benedict] incorporated the feedback from your branch (naming and TODOs) and from the jira comments. Here is the updated change: https://github.com/sumanth-pasupuleti/cassandra/commit/45e31829e839d7e74b08566d7e501a46ed818330. A couple of major changes * Dispatcher would never query the map for getting EndpointPayloadTracker, rather it uses the reference it already has. * FlushItem gets a reference to the corresponding Dispatcher, so it calls releaseItem on the right Dispatcher.
